Stem Types and Performance

Attribute Rising Stem Nonrising Stem
Open/close visibility High — easy visual readout Low — enclosed indication
Clearance needs Needs headroom Suited to pits or vaults
Inspection Easy to inspect Low profile with similar longevity

Rising Stem vs Non-Rising Stem

A rising stem offers a clear visual position indicator and allows easy inspection but needs extra headroom. A non-rising stem saves overhead space and shelters threads in the bonnet.

Both stem designs are compatible with standard handwheels and can be actuator-ready or external position indicator accessories when automation is required.

Understanding Class 125 Performance

Class 125 rating is widely used for water and general service within moderate temps. Verify with published pressure-temperature limits to verify suitability for the intended operating envelope.
